Absence of Qualifications and Experience



When it pertains to picking a LASIK cosmetic surgeon, qualifications and experience are your first line of protection against prospective difficulties. You want a specialist who's board-certified and has a solid track record in performing LASIK treatments.

Try to find a person with specialized training in refractive surgical procedure and a considerable number of successful surgical procedures under their belt. Do not wait to ask about their experience with the particular technology being used for your procedure.

Inspecting online evaluations and endorsements can also supply beneficial understandings into their credibility. If a cosmetic surgeon seems unclear concerning their qualifications or has little experience, consider it a warning.

Trust fund your reactions; a skilled, experienced surgeon can make a substantial difference in your LASIK trip.

High Pressure Sales Strategies



How can you tell if a LASIK specialist is extra focused on making a sale than giving high quality care? If you feel forced to make a decision during your assessment, that's a considerable red flag.

Credible specialists give you time to consider your alternatives, answer your questions, and do not rush you right into signing agreements.

Expect aggressive sales tactics like limited-time offers or heavy discount rates, which can show the practice focuses on profits over individual welfare.

Additionally, beware if the specialist emphasizes financing strategies rather than discussing your vision needs.

Ultimately, you should have a specialist that prioritizes your health and wellness and well-being, not just their bottom line.

Depend on your instincts-- if something really feels off, it's worth exploring various other alternatives.

Inadequate Preoperative Assessments



A thorough preoperative analysis is important for ensuring you're an ideal prospect for LASIK surgical treatment, as insufficient evaluations can bring about complications and poor results.

During this analysis, your cosmetic surgeon must review your eye health and wellness, vision prescription, corneal density, and overall case history.



If you discover your doctor hurrying with this procedure or avoiding essential examinations, it's a considerable red flag. You should have a comprehensive assessment customized to your unique demands.

Any type of cosmetic surgeon that does not take the time to recognize your specific scenario may not prioritize your safety or long-lasting vision health.

Poor Person Reviews and Track Record



When looking for a LASIK surgeon, person evaluations and credibility play an important role in your decision-making procedure. If you find a doctor with constantly poor reviews, it's a significant warning.

Try to find remarks relating to medical results, post-operative treatment, and general person complete satisfaction. A surgeon's track record within the clinical area is similarly important; if various other professionals wait to recommend them, you must also.

Do not overlook trends in the feedback-- if numerous clients discuss similar issues, take it seriously. Research study on-line platforms and ask for suggestions from trusted sources.

Inevitably, choosing a specialist with a solid credibility and favorable evaluations can dramatically influence your LASIK experience and outcomes. Trust your impulses and prioritize your security and fulfillment.
